Going forward, formally authorizing an impeachment process against the president of the united states donald trump. and one of the provisions in this resolution that will pass, the democrats have a significant majority in the house of represents, even if no republicans support it, the democrats have enough votes to go forward. one of the provisions will enable the president and his lawyers and his white house officials to participate in this process. until now, they have not been participating directly in these closed door hearings. ross, you re a legal analyst. let s talk about what this resolution will provide the president of the united states. it will allow the president to present their case, the president s case, response to evidence, written requests for additional testimony, other enevidence, attend hearings, raise an objection to testimony given and cross-examine witnesses. there is one provision, though, that s added. ....
